Smart Weather Condition Sensors
Smart weather condition sensors have actually revolutionized the effectiveness of contemporary irrigation systems by changing sprinkling timetables based on real-time ecological information. These sensing units check variables such as temperature level, moisture, wind speed, and solar radiation, enabling systems to react dynamically to transforming climate condition. By integrating this information, clever sensing units can optimize water usage, minimizing waste and making sure that landscapes receive the suitable amount of moisture. This modern technology not only conserves water however additionally promotes much healthier plant development by avoiding overwatering or underwatering. Furthermore, the automation offered by smart weather sensing units improves customer ease, as landscaping companies and property owners can count on precise watering routines without manual intervention. In general, these technologies stand for a substantial innovation in sustainable watering practices.

Dirt Dampness Sensors
Soil dampness sensors play an important duty in modern-day watering systems, giving real-time data that enhances water performance. These tools gauge the volumetric water web content in the dirt, enabling accurate evaluations of moisture levels. By incorporating dirt wetness sensing units right into watering systems, individuals can prevent overwatering or underwatering, ultimately advertising much healthier plant development and preserving water resources.The sensing units send information to controllers, which can adjust watering timetables based upon current soil conditions. This data-driven approach lessens water waste and guarantees that plants receive the very best quantity of moisture. In addition, soil dampness sensing units can be helpful in numerous farming settings, from home gardens to large-scale farms. The release of these sensing units adds to sustainable techniques by sustaining accountable water usage and minimizing ecological impact. Generally, the unification of dirt moisture sensors notes a significant improvement in attaining reliable irrigation systems.
